Expanded Functions Dental Assistant (EFDA)
American Pediatric Dental Group
Job Summary:
American Pediatric Dental Group is seeking a skilled, compassionate, and patient-focused Expanded Functions Dental Assistant (EFDA) to join our growing pediatric dental team.
As an EFDA, you'll play an essential role in creating positive dental experiences for children while supporting our doctors in delivering exceptional clinical care. We're looking for someone who enjoys working with kids, thrives in a fast-paced environment, and takes pride in providing outstanding patient care.

What You'll Do:
Clinical Support:
  • Assist dentists during restorative, surgical, and other pediatric dental procedures.
  • Prepare treatment rooms, instruments, and materials for patient care.
  • Maintain infection control and sterilization standards.
  • Ensure treatment rooms are clean, organized, and fully stocked.
Expanded Functions:
  • Perform expanded duties as permitted by state regulations, including:
    • Placing and contouring restorations.
    • Taking impressions.
    • Applying sealants.
    • Taking dental radiographs (X-rays).
    • Assisting with patient charting and clinical documentation.
Patient Care:
  • Welcome and prepare patients for treatment.
  • Help children feel comfortable and at ease throughout their visit.
  • Educate patients and parents on proper oral hygiene and post-treatment instructions.
  • Deliver exceptional customer service to every patient and family.
Office Support:
  • Maintain accurate patient records.
  • Assist with scheduling and appointment confirmations when needed.
  • Monitor and help maintain dental supply inventory.
Qualifications:
Required:
  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Current Expanded Functions Dental Assistant (EFDA/EDDA) certification as required by state regulations.
  • Dental Radiology (X-Ray) Certification.
  • Nitrous Oxide Certification (if required by state).
  • Current CPR Certification.
Preferred:
  • Pediatric dental experience.
  • Bilingual (Spanish/English).
  • Experience working in a dental or healthcare environment.
